Ionization Energy
The energy required to remove an electron from an atom.
Electron Configuration
The distribution of electrons in an atom's orbitals.
Cations
Positively charged ions formed by the loss of electrons.
Anions
Negatively charged ions formed by the gain of electrons.
Isotopes
Atoms with the same number of protons but different numbers of neutrons.
Photoelectron Spectroscopy (PES)
A technique that measures the binding energies of electrons in an atom.
Bond Polarity
The distribution of electrical charge over the atoms in a bond.
Exothermic Reaction
A reaction that releases energy, resulting in a negative ΔH.
Le Chatelier's Principle
A principle stating that a system at equilibrium will shift to counteract changes.
pH Scale
A scale that measures the acidity or basicity of a solution.
Empirical Formula
The simplest whole number ratio of atoms in a compound.
Molecular Formula
The actual number of atoms of each element in a molecule.
Gas Laws Relationships
Describes the relationship between pressure, volume, and temperature of gases.
Thermodynamic Favorability
Determines if a reaction is spontaneous based on changes in enthalpy and entropy.
Half-Life
The time required for half of a substance to decay or react.
Hybridization
The mixing of atomic orbitals to form new hybrid orbitals.
Strong Acids
Acids that completely dissociate in solution, e.g., HCl, HNO₃.
Strong Bases
Bases that completely dissociate in solution, e.g., NaOH, KOH.
Collision Theory
A theory that states for a reaction to occur, particles must collide with sufficient energy.
Equilibrium Constant (K)
A value that expresses the ratio of products to reactants at equilibrium.
